Prev: pg_read_file() and non-ascii input file
Next: [BUG?] strange behavior in ALTER TABLE ... RENAME TOon inherited columns
From: Hitoshi Harada on 31 Dec 2009 04:49 Attached is the fix pointed out in the previous CommitFest plus RANGE offset support. *fix - move window regression test to another parallel group, but regarding the limitation of 20 per group the union test goes to the group the window test belonged to. - allow NULL iswindowagg as an argument of AggGetMemoryContext - change view name to longer one *RANGE offset - allow all of RANGE BETWEEN <value> PRECEDING/FOLLOWING AND <value> PRECEDING/FOLLOWING for any data types that support ORDER BY and additions/subtractions, which is extended design to the spec. The spec says data types allowed in RANGE offset are only numeric and temporal ones but we don't have such limitation. - add "+"/"-" operator search code in parsing, which is used to calculate frame bound, but I'm not sure if this is right approach. - add more regression tests Regards, -- Hitoshi Harada |